Company Overview

China Power International Development (OTCMKTS: CPWIF) is a Hong Kong–listed power generation company and a subsidiary of State Power Investment Corporation, one of China’s major state-owned energy enterprises. The company develops, constructs and operates a diversified portfolio of power assets, including coal-fired, hydroelectric, wind and solar facilities. Its core business involves generating and selling electricity and steam to regional grids and industrial customers across mainland China.

Since its establishment, China Power International Development has expanded its footprint into multiple provinces, with significant operations in Anhui, Jiangsu, Sichuan and Fujian. The company pursues a balanced energy strategy, maintaining a substantial base of conventional thermal plants while steadily growing its renewable capacity. Its hydroelectric and wind farms contribute to local power stability and help China meet its environmental and emissions-reduction targets.

China Power International Development was formed in the early 2000s and subsequently listed on the Hong Kong Stock Exchange. Over the years, it has reinvested earnings into modernization and efficiency improvements, including retrofits at coal-fired stations and the adoption of advanced turbine technologies. This focus on operational excellence aims to optimize fuel consumption and reduce environmental impact.

The company is governed by a board of directors and an executive management team, reporting to its ultimate parent, State Power Investment Corporation. Through ongoing investment in both traditional and renewable energy projects, China Power International Development seeks to support China’s evolving energy needs while contributing to the broader transition toward a lower-carbon power sector.
